Plan and Book in Advance
Travelers can save money by booking their flights, lodgings and excursions months ahead of time. You will find cheaper flight prices if you book several months ahead and early planning often reveals hotel or hostel discounts. Flight comparison websites Skyscanner and Google Flights enable you to locate the most affordable flight options.
Travel During Off-Peak Seasons
Travel outside of peak seasons to benefit from lower costs for flights, accommodation and tourist activities which reach their highest prices during peak times. Travel during shoulder or off-peak seasons when demand drops. Traveling during off-peak times saves money and leads to quieter destinations with a more comfortable journey.
Choose Budget Accommodation
Rather than spending excessively on luxury hotels consider economical lodging options including hostels, guesthouses or homestays. Airbnb and Booking.com provide travelers with numerous budget accommodation choices. By accepting Couchsurfing you can engage in a deeper cultural experience while staying with locals at no cost and sharing stories.
Use Public Transportation
Using taxis and private transportation services can rapidly increase your travel expenses. Reducing your travel expenses requires using public transportation options such as buses and trains. Using this transportation method you save money while gaining insight into local living habits. Invest in day passes or transportation cards when you intend to explore every corner of a city.
Eat Like a Local
Dining at touristy restaurants can be costly. Local markets and street food stalls provide tasty authentic meals at much lower prices than tourist eateries. You will save money and experience authentic local flavors. Opt for accommodations with a kitchen whenever possible so that you can prepare your own meals.
Look for Free and Low-Cost Activities
Visitors can take advantage of complimentary walking tours along with various cultural events and public landmarks throughout many cities. Examine available activities ahead of time and organize your travel schedule accordingly. Many museums offer free admission on certain days while discounted rates are available for others as nature trails and parks alongside historical sites offer enjoyable experiences at minimal expense.
Pack Light and Avoid Extra Fees
Traveling with minimal baggage saves you money on luggage charges which becomes particularly beneficial when using budget airlines. Travel with carry-on luggage to prevent additional charges for checked baggage. Essential items and adaptable clothing enable you to carry fewer things while saving money by avoiding excess purchases.
Be Flexible with Your Itinerary
To secure optimal deals travelers need to be flexible. Adjusting your travel dates or selecting different destinations allows you to find promotions and discounts. Midweek travel and selecting alternate airports can lead to substantial savings.
Take Advantage of Rewards and Discounts
Activate your travel savings potential by joining airline rewards programs and hotel loyalty memberships along with credit cards that provide cashback or points per purchase. Over time rewards accumulate and travelers can redeem them for free flights, hotel accommodations, or airline upgrades. Think about obtaining city passes or discount cards to visit multiple attractions with reduced entry fees.
Consider Volunteering or Work Exchanges
When organizing a lengthy journey you should think about offering your skills via volunteering or work exchange programs available on platforms such as Workaway or WWOOF. Through volunteering or work exchange programs you can receive free accommodation and meals by contributing your skills along with your time which enables you to prolong your travel adventures without significant expenses.
